Pulitzer Prize-winning reporter Anthony Shadid spoke to an overflow crowd at UW-Madison on Dec. 2 for the center’s inaugural ethics lecture. Shadid, a New York Times correspondent in Baghdad and UW alumnus, spoke with passion and candor about “The Truths We Tell: Reporting on Faith, War and the Fate of Iraq.” Shadid’s lecture, the centerpiece of a two-day visit to campus, was organized by the Center for Journalism Ethics and the Lubar Institute for the Study of Abrahamic Religions. Many local journalists covered the event, including UW-Madison journalism students from Prof. Stephen Vaughn’s reporting course. The center is pleased to feature three of the students’ stories below.
